WebHarmondsworth Moor, West London From public inquiry to completion LUC were core team members on this landmark development. Our evidence at Public Inquiry helped secure acceptance of this 50,000m2 development in the Green Belt because of the overriding public gain from restoring 100 hectares of damaged land to public access. You will do a circular around Harmondsworth that will take you around Saxon Lake into Harmondsworth Moor. It is a good route to do with the dog or kids. There is lots of open green space and wildlife along the way and you will walk along the Duke of Northumberland's River as well.
